Presentation on theme: "Data Quality Monitoring for CMS RPC A. Cimmino, D. Lomidze P. Noli, M. Maggi, P. Paolucci."— Presentation transcript:
Data Quality Monitoring for CMS RPC A. Cimmino, D. Lomidze P. Noli, M. Maggi, P. Paolucci
Data Quality Monitor - RPC italy 2 2 maggio 2007 RPC DQM requirements I DQM has to monitor the RPC detector/trigger behavior and measure and summarize their performances: Online monitoring in FF: pre-scaled subset of LV1 muon events (rate ?) delay is 0 ? CMS CPUs (how many ?) Online monitoring in event consumer: pre-scaled subset of LV1 muon events (rate ?) Full use of DCS and XDAQ data via DB RPC CPUs (to design) delay ? seconds ?
Data Quality Monitor - RPC italy 3 2 maggio 2007 RPC DQM requirements II Quasi-online: LV1 muon events DCS and XDAQ access via Condition DB RPC CPUs delay of minutes ? Offline monitoring: for RPC experts to have a full analysis Using full events and reconstruction tools using DBs CMS CPus delay ? hours ?
Data Quality Monitor - RPC italy 4 2 maggio 2007 Event Data monitoring MTCC I DQM-analysis packages developed for RPC in CMSSW and test during the MTCC: EventFilter/RPCRawToDigi (Segoni - Maggi): It drives the raw data unpacking and produces the RPCDigi collection committed to the event. DQM/RPCMonitorModule (Segoni – Maggi): it carries out data integrity check and basic detector functioning tasks POOL Source Raw Data Digi Unpacker DAQ Clusters/RecHits Local Muon Reconstruction RPCMonitorDigi RPCMonitorModule Event
Data Quality Monitor - RPC italy 5 2 maggio 2007 Event Data monitoring MTCC II DQM/RPCMonitorDigi: Uses the digi produced by the unpacker (i.e. for each h-partition the collection strip with signal and the BX ) to perform chamber performance checks: BXN # of digi Occupancy Cluster multiplicity Cluster size Sync: Specific trigger studies Chamber efficiency is produced by extrapolating DT segments to the RPC mounted on the same DT chamber and looking for matching hits
Data Quality Monitor - RPC italy 6 2 maggio 2007 DQM structure source collector client Filter Farm Online/offile CPU
Data Quality Monitor - RPC italy 7 2 maggio 2007 Where we are now Source: We are now able to make plots/histos/results in the old style. Define which plots/histos/results we want and how make them How to access the online DB ? How and where store the results ? Official Document to write !!
Data Quality Monitor - RPC italy 8 2 maggio 2007 GUI Status We are using IGUANA (is the final CMS choice ??) We can run GUI and connect to Collector We can take data from collector and display them Configuration file for GUI layouts; it’s an automatic way to divide, display and show only the histograms which are interesting Alarm Plugin; to make color histograms and text messages using with ROOT classes in case of Errors, Warnings or Other Reports. For the moment It’s working well with “virtual” errors or warnings
Data Quality Monitor - RPC italy 9 2 maggio 2007 GUI layouts
Data Quality Monitor - RPC italy 10 2 maggio 2007 GUI with Alarm plugin
Data Quality Monitor - RPC italy 11 2 maggio 2007 Conclusion We now have more people able to work in all the aspects of the Data Quality Monitor We are following the CMS decisions regarding the GUI and the way to access the online and offline DB. We have to write an official document about the RPC DQM with our requirements and with the results we would like to monitor and store.